Thanks guys for your info but I managed to crack it, here’s what I did to help out anyone else who is having the same problem as I couldn’t find much out about it.

What I used.

X360SAM 4.0
XTREME32.bin
MTKFlash
Hex Editor
VIAVT6421 PCI
USB Pen Drive Kingston

I had to play around with my IDE channels on my board and left IDE 0 Enabled with a NEC DVD-RW Connected, and IDE 1 Disabled along with my RAID. I didn't have to leave a CD/DVD in the drive either worked with it just connected. the Xbox was fully connected but just powered down. If i got this error "(port 170 master/slave a0)" then I found that to be because I wasn't using the correct port on me PCI SATA Card when I changed it over I got the correct Port B400 error.

The Config error is caused but me turning on the xbox to early and crashing the buffer, I had to wait until just a split second before the C:\ appeared before I turned on the Xbox360 then if I could type in the prompt it was ok if not I would get that error and have to start over again.

The lines that I used to Hex edit my MTKFlash were

PCI\VEN_1106&DEV_3249&SUBSYS_32491106&REV_50\3&61AAA01&0&50

0x0000B400-0x0000B40F
0x0000B800-0x0000B80F
0x0000BC00-0x0000BC0F
0x0000C000-0x0000C00F
0x0000C400-0x0000C41F <----- This one
0x0000C800-0x0000C8FF <----- this one

So the number was I put into the MTKFlash.exe was :-

06 11 49 32 00 C4 00 C8

Once I had the Xbox360 powered on and at the C:\ I then typed SAMREAD xxxxxxx xxxx pressed return and got 2 options I then powered down the Xbox360

Then I tuned the Xbox360 back and striaght after I pressed my option which was 2 VIA6421, it would then read and detect.

If I missed that it wouldn't work and I would get Port b400 blar blar error and it would wait at that screen. “If this happens power down the Xbox360 and Try again”

Once I had the SAMREAD orig.bin I could turn off the xbox and then had to create the HACKED.bin manually using X360SAM.exe as the SAMREAD wouldn't create the HACKED.bin even with the XTREME32.bin installed.

Once I had this I then ran SAMHACK where I had to do the same method as discribed in SAMREAD e.g The same trick regarding timing and powering on.

After that It was all done !! :-) Wahhoooo

I'm not sure, I did try alot of MTKFlashvia that people had created and in the end I made my own which worked out ok that could just be down to me finding the timing correct and that the others might have worked also.

What I did notice is that when the 2 options come up after running SAMREAD that sometimes there were saying different VIA sets depending on the MTKFlash used and that it wasn't the version I required, when I created the one explained above all went well and it said Option 2 VIA VT6421, I did download another MTKFlash which had this option but at the time I didn't manage to get it to read, could just have been me.

When I looked over the HEx the bottom 2 where the only ones that really fitted what poeple were trying to explain as from that driver you will notice that the output is different to any examples/tuts.

I also found that different VIA Drivers gave me different MSINFO outputs so the link from llsTixll might work but if the output is different e.g the Hex value they used doesn't match yours it might not work? I'm not 100% sure it matters but I did notice that the VIA MTKFlash do have different options depending on your Hex entery, to be 100% sure its best to create your own MTKFlash IMO.
